大数据平台建设工具有哪些
-
大数据平台建设工具是用于帮助组织构建、管理和分析大规模数据的软件工具。这些工具可以帮助用户管理数据、进行数据分析、可视化和监控。以下是一些常用的大数据平台建设工具:
-
Apache Hadoop:Hadoop是一个开源的大数据处理框架,它提供了分布式存储和计算功能,能够处理大规模数据集。Hadoop包括HDFS(分布式文件系统)和MapReduce(用于分布式计算)等组件。
-
Apache Spark:Spark是一个快速、通用的大数据处理引擎,它提供了数据处理、机器学习、图形处理等功能。Spark可以运行在Hadoop集群上,也可以独立运行。
-
Apache Flink:Flink是一个用于分布式流处理和批处理的开源计算框架。它能够处理高吞吐量和低延迟的数据流,支持事件时间处理和状态管理。
-
Apache Kafka:Kafka是一个分布式流平台,用于构建实时数据管道和流应用程序。它具有高吞吐量、持久性和水平扩展性等特点,常用于日志收集、事件流处理等场景。
-
Apache Storm:Storm是一个开源的分布式实时计算系统,用于处理高速数据流。它具有低延迟、高可靠性和容错性等特点,可用于实时分析、事件处理等场景。
-
Apache Druid:Druid是一个用于实时分析的开源数据存储系统,能够快速查询和可视化大规模数据。它支持快速摄取、实时查询和可交互式分析等功能。
-
Cloudera:Cloudera提供了一个基于Apache Hadoop的企业级数据管理平台,包括数据存储、数据处理、数据管理和安全等功能。它还提供了一系列工具和服务,用于构建和管理大数据平台。
-
Hortonworks:Hortonworks提供了基于Apache Hadoop的数据平台,包括数据管理、数据流、数据治理和安全等功能。它还提供了一些工具和组件,用于构建和管理大数据解决方案。
这些工具和平台能够帮助用户构建和管理大规模数据处理和分析的基础设施,支持各种场景下的数据处理、存储、分析和可视化需求。
1年前 -
-
大数据平台建设工具是指为了帮助企业快速、高效地构建和管理大数据平台而设计的软件工具和解决方案。这些工具可以帮助企业实现大数据的采集、存储、处理、分析和可视化等功能。根据不同的需求和场景,大数据平台建设工具可以分为不同类别,包括数据采集工具、数据存储工具、数据处理和分析工具以及数据可视化工具。
首先,让我们来看一下大数据平台建设工具中的数据采集工具。数据采集工具的作用是从各种不同的数据源中收集数据,通常包括结构化数据、半结构化数据和非结构化数据。常用的数据采集工具包括Flume、Logstash、Kafka等,它们可以帮助企业实现对数据的实时采集和传输。
其次,大数据平台建设工具中的数据存储工具也是非常重要的一部分。数据存储工具主要用于存储采集到的各种数据,包括关系型数据库、NoSQL数据库、分布式文件系统等。常用的数据存储工具包括Hadoop HDFS、Apache HBase、Cassandra等,它们可以满足不同的数据存储需求,并提供高可靠性和可扩展性。
接下来,我们将介绍大数据平台建设工具中的数据处理和分析工具。数据处理和分析工具主要用于对存储在大数据平台中的数据进行处理、计算和分析,以从中发现有用的信息和知识。常用的数据处理和分析工具包括Apache Spark、Hadoop MapReduce、Flink等,它们可以帮助企业实现批处理和实时处理等不同的数据处理需求。
最后,我们需要介绍大数据平台建设工具中的数据可视化工具。数据可视化工具主要用于将处理和分析后的数据以可视化的方式呈现,包括图表、地图、仪表盘等形式。常用的数据可视化工具包括Tableau、Power BI、ECharts等,它们可以帮助用户以直观、易懂的方式理解大数据分析结果,从而做出更加明智的决策。
总的来说,大数据平台建设工具涵盖了数据采集、数据存储、数据处理和分析以及数据可视化等多个方面,帮助企业构建起完善的大数据平台,应对不断增长的数据量和复杂的数据分析需求。随着大数据技术的不断发展,大数据平台建设工具也在不断创新和完善,为企业提供了更多选择和解决方案。
1年前 -
大数据平台建设工具是帮助企业建立、管理和维护大数据平台的关键工具,它们能够提升数据处理和分析的效率和可靠性。以下是一些常用的大数据平台建设工具:
一、数据存储工具:
- Hadoop:是一个开源的分布式存储和计算框架,其中包含HDFS分布式文件系统和MapReduce分布式计算框架等模块,可用于存储和处理大规模数据。
- Apache Cassandra:是一个高可用和高性能的分布式数据库系统,具有弹性扩展和灵活的数据模型。
- Apache HBase:是一个分布式的非关系型数据库,适用于快速读写海量数据的场景。
- Amazon S3:是亚马逊提供的对象存储服务,适用于存储结构化和非结构化数据。
- MongoDB:是一个面向文档的NoSQL数据库,适用于存储半结构化数据。
二、数据处理工具:
- Apache Spark:是一个快速、通用的大数据处理引擎,支持内存计算和分布式数据处理。
- Apache Flink:是一个流式处理引擎,支持实时数据处理和批处理,具有高吞吐量和低延迟。
- Apache Kafka:是一个分布式流式数据平台,用于日志和消息传输,支持高吞吐量和低延迟。
- Apache Storm:是一个实时大数据处理框架,用于高可靠性、分布式实时计算。
- Apache Beam:是一个统一的分布式数据处理编程模型,支持批处理和流处理,可同时运行于不同的执行引擎上。
三、数据仓库工具:
- Apache Hive:是一个基于Hadoop的数据仓库工具,支持SQL查询和数据分析。
- Apache Impala:是一个高性能的SQL查询工具,用于实时分析Hadoop中的数据。
- Amazon Redshift:是亚马逊提供的云数据仓库服务,适用于大规模数据分析。
- Snowflake:是一种云原生的数据仓库服务,支持多租户、高性能的数据查询。
四、数据可视化工具:
- Tableau:是一种流行的数据可视化工具,支持快速创建交互性报表和仪表板。
- Power BI:是微软提供的商业智能工具,支持数据分析、可视化和报表生成。
- QlikView/Qlik Sense:是一种面向企业的商业智能平台,支持数据发现、可视化和仪表板设计。
五、数据治理和管理工具:
- Apache Atlas:是一个开源的数据治理和元数据管理工具,用于数据分类、加密和合规监管。
- Collibra:是一个数据治理平台,支持数据目录管理、数据质量管理和数据安全。
- Informatica:是一种数据集成和数据管理工具,支持数据质量、数据仓库和主数据管理。
以上仅列举了一部分大数据平台建设工具,企业可根据实际需求和场景选择合适的工具来构建自己的大数据平台。
1年前


